Equal temperament divides the octave into twelve equal steps, comprimising intonation for convenience. Pure intonation uses simple ratios to derive intervals.
The root note at 128 Hz is paired with either
-- an equal-tempered third: ~161.27 Hz
derived as 128 × 2^(4/12)
-- or a pure third: 160 Hz
derived as 128 × 5/4
